What is North Wiltshire Credit Union? We are a community savings and loan co-operative so people can save small or large amounts and borrow from the fund at a reasonable rate. North Wiltshire Credit Union is owned and controlled by and for its members. Currrently our collection points are in Calne, Chippenham, Wotton Bassett, Cricklade, Corsham and Rudloe. Are my savings safe? North Wiltshire Credit Union is a member of the Financial Services Compensation Scheme ensuring that savings are safe. Savings and loans are covered by free life assurance up to 80 years of age. Who runs the Credit Union? The members of North Wiltshire Credit Union control the organisation with the Board of Directors, which is elected at the Annual General Meeting. Everyone who saves with or borrows from the Credit Union can vote at the Annual General Meeting. The Financial Services Authority (FSA) This is the authority that regulates banks, building societies and
the North Wiltshire Credit Union. Regular reports have to be sent to them.
